This document describes a sequential algorithm to execute instructions one by one based on a sequence number. It involves starting at the first instruction, executing it, and then proceeding to the next sequential instruction based on a block of code (instruction) and its sequence number. The algorithm includes initializing a counter, checking if it is less than the total number of instructions, executing the current instruction, and incrementing the counter before moving to the next step.
